For Christian Horner, the performance he achieved on Saturday Sergio “Checo” Pérez finishing second in the Bahrain Grand Prixfirst of the 2024 Formula 1 season, met the expectations surrounding the Mexican driver in this campaign.

The one from Guadalajara crossed the finish line behind his teammate, Max Verstappen, after completing a great race in which he achieved a good comeback taking into account that he started the test in fifth place on the grid at the Bahrain International Circuit.

That is why the director of the Red Bull team did not hide his satisfaction with what “Checo” Pérez achieved, who is in the last year of his current contract with the Austrian team and hopes to achieve a renewal for 2025.

“He has to continue performing like he did today (Saturday)”commented Christian Horner in an interview with Sky Sports F1 in relation to the performance of the Mexican who finished Saturday’s test just over 20 seconds behind the current Formula 1 champion.

Let us remember that Horner himself has been clear about the options of Sergio “Checo” Pérez to renew his contract with Red Bull after this season that has just begun. The British has repeated on several occasions that It will depend absolutely on what the Mexican does in 2024.

“He started in fifth position, advanced in the pack, made a couple of good overtakes and had a great race. “A 1-2 is the best result that can be achieved and it is not that easy”Horner highlighted the performance of the current F1 runner-up.

Jos Verstappen threw hard against Christian Horner

Beyond the spectacular start to the season that Red Bull had on Saturday with first place for Max Verstappen and second for Sergio “Checo” Pérez, within the Austrian team the waters are far from being calm.

The father of the F1 champion, Jos Verstappen, made strong statements against the team director of the energy drink he recently received the acquittal of the accusation against him for alleged inappropriate behavior with an employee.

“There is tension here as long as he (Horner) remains in his position. The team is at risk of disintegrating. It can’t go on like this. It will explode. “He plays the victim when he is the one causing the problems.”said the former Dutch F1 driver in an interview with the British newspaper Daily Mail.

In this way, it was clearly demonstrated that within Red Bull there is currently a power war that will surely bring a lot of trouble throughout the 2024 F1 season, which will have its second chapter next Sunday in Saudi Arabia.
